999精品在线视频,手机成人午夜在线视频,久久不卡国产精品无码,中日无码在线观看,成人av手机在线观看,日韩精品亚洲一区中文字幕,亚洲av无码人妻,四虎国产在线观看 ?

基于不動點算法和K2(m)剖分的遺傳算法的改進

2011-03-17 01:43:46陳煥范志紅高瑞貞張京軍

陳煥,范志紅,高瑞貞,張京軍

(河北工程大學信息與電氣工程學院,河北邯鄲056038)

遺傳算法是一類借鑒生物界自然選擇與遺傳機理的隨機化搜索算法,具有簡單,通用,魯棒性強等特點,在函數優化、組合優化、自動控制、人工生命等領域得到了廣泛的應用[1-4]。然而實踐表明遺傳算法仍然存在著一些不足,如局部尋優能力較差,存在早熟收斂問題,沒有客觀的收斂判斷準則等[5-6]。經過對編碼方式、控制參數的確定、選擇方式和交叉機理等進行深入探究,并引入動態策略和自適應策略,在一定程度上提高了局部搜索能力,抑制了早熟現象[7-10]。然而針對遺傳算法客觀的收斂準則設計卻并不多見,文獻[11, 12]將不動點理論和遺傳算法結合,嘗試將種群個體的承載單純形全部轉化為全標單純形作為收斂準則,分別采用K1剖分和J1剖分來求解函數優化問題。K2(m)剖分是比K1剖分和J1剖分更為精細的一種剖分[13],本文利用同胚映射將 n維閉包腔函數優化問題轉化為n維標準單純形不動點問題,對轉化后的解空間進行K2(m)剖分,并與遺傳算法結合,在客觀的收斂準則下獲得優化問題更精確的近似最優解。

1 不動點理論

不動點理論是最近幾十年發展起來的高度非線性問題數值解的一種有效的方法。純粹數學和應用數學的許多問題都可以歸結為單純形連續自映射的不動點問題。如優化函數 θ∶Cn→C是n維閉包腔Cn的一個連續自映射函數,向量 x*∈Cn使目標函數θ(x)達到極值的充要條件為▽θ (x*)=0。令F∶Cn→Cn,構造函數F(x)=x-▽θ(x),則求解θ(x)的零點問題轉化為求解F (x)的不動點問題。然后通過對解空間進行適當的單純剖分,對剖分頂點進行整數標號,利用標號信息從外部或邊界人為始點沿轉軸運算經幾乎全標單純形序列收斂到附近的全標單純形,找到近似不動點。

本文利用同胚映射將求解n維閉包腔上函數F∶Cn→Cn的不動點問題轉化為求解n維標準單純形上函數f∶Sn→Sn的不動點問題,對轉化后的解空間進行K2(m)剖分來求得優化問題的近似最優解。

2 K2(m)剖分理論

2.1 同胚映射

利用同胚映射將n維閉包腔連續自映射的不動點計算問題都可以轉化成n維標準單純形連續自映射的不動點計算問題。

2.2 K2(m)剖分

2.3 整數標號

設f∶Sn→Sn是的自映射,G是對Sn進行K2(m)剖分后的的一個單純剖分,則對于每點 y∈G0,Sn的由f確定的整數標號函數為:l(y)=min {j∈N0|fj(y)≤yj>0,fj+1(y)≥yj+1},其中令n+1=0。

2.4 剖分網徑

K2(m)剖分的剖分網徑為

由式(1)可知,meshK2(m)與m成反比,只要取m足夠大,就可以得到Sn的網徑小于任何預先指定的正實數的K2(m)單純剖分。

3 遺傳算法的改進

在剖分區域中從一組隨機初始點出發利用整數標號信息指導算法進行尋優,對種群進行反復的交叉、變異、選擇等遺傳操作,并對已走過的全標單純形設置標志,以使種群經過有限代進化后達到包含全局最優解的狀態。

3.1 編碼

采用實數編碼,形式如下:

其中,x=(x1,x2,1-x1-x2),x∈S2;f(x)—個體x的函數值,f(x)=Ax,f(x)∈S2,A為三階矩陣;yi—個體的承載單純形頂點;f(yi)—頂點yi的函數值;l(yi)—個體承載單純形頂點yi的整數標號。

3.2 生成初始群體

對自映射f∶S2→S2進行K2(m)剖分,隨機生成初始種群,計算種群中每個個體 x的函數值f (x),根據頂點標號函數l(y)計算每個頂點的整數標號l(yi),并將個體的適應度值定義為目標函數值3個分量的平方和。

3.3 交叉操作

交叉算子在遺傳算法中起關鍵作用,是產生新個體的最主要方法,它決定了遺傳算法的全局搜索能力。本文對父代種群施加交叉算子,操作如下:

(1)首先根據個體的承載單純形頂點的標號將個體分類。頂點標號全部相同的為第一類,頂點標號不全相同的為第二類,頂點標號全不相同的為第三類,對于第三類個體不進行交叉操作直接進入下一代。

若交叉后得到的個體的承載單純形的頂點標號屬于第一類,則比較子代個體和父代個體的適應度值大小。若子代的適應度值高于父代的適應度值,則將其和父代適應度值高的個體遺傳到下一代;若子代個體適應度值比父代都低,則將父代遺傳到下一代,淘汰子代個體。

若交叉后得到的個體的承載單純形的頂點標號屬于第二類,則將子代個體和父代個體承載單純形的頂點標號屬于第二類的遺傳到下一代,適應度值高的個體優先。

3.4 變異操作

變異算子作為主要的搜索算子保持群體的多樣性。本算法對種群施加均勻變異,對非全標單純形中的個體優先變異。

3.5 選擇操作

每一代中的全標單純形個體直接進入下一代種群,然后采用父子混合杰出者選擇策略,以確保優秀基因繼續遺傳。

3.6 收斂判斷準則

當種群中的個體的承載單純形全部為全標單純形時終止計算,輸出全標單純形對應的近似不動點。

4 算例分析

設群體規模為100,求下列問題的極小值。

其中,1≥x1≥x2≥0

步驟1:將函數的優化問題轉化為求解不動點問題

θ(x)在點(0.675 00,0.425 00)處達到極小值,對應的函數值為-0.321 20。

步驟2:將求解C2上的函數F(x)的不動點問題轉化為求解S2上的函數f(x)的不動點問題。

由于函數F∶C2→C2連續,則得到復合映射h°F°g∶S2→S2。即

步驟3:應用VC++編寫程序,將轉化后的解空間進行K2(m)剖分,生成初始群,對個體按照頂點標號進行分類,根據算法描述對種群反復施加交叉、變異、選擇算子,直到滿足收斂判斷準則,并利用同胚映射將得到的不動點映射為優化問題的全局最優解。函數θ的全標單純形分布如圖1所示。

利用同胚映射g(x)=Px,x∈S2,將改進遺傳算法得到的不動點映射到C2中。種群的初始代分布見圖2-a,當m=4時,算法在6代收斂到全標單純形,對應的全局極小點為(0.679 33, 0.421 662),函數值是-0.321 232(圖2-b);當m=8時,算法在第4代收斂到全標單純形,對應的全局極小點為(0.675 596 01,0.425 002),函數值是-0.321 250 0(圖2-c),可以看出m值越大時,個體越集中。

5 結論

1)通過引入不動點算法和K2(m)剖分,可以使遺傳算法具有客觀的收斂準則,并獲得近似最優解。

2)m值越大,剖分網徑越小,得到的最優解越精確。

[1]陳琳,黃杰,龔正虎.一種求解最小診斷代價的小生境遺傳算法[J].計算機學報,2005,28(12):2019-2026.

[2]劉習春,喻壽益.局部快速微調遺傳算法[J].計算機學報,2006,29(1):100-105.

[3]周杰,王蘊恒,潘洪亮.基于遺傳算法的小波神經網絡DTC轉速辨識[J].黑龍江科技學院學報,2009,19 (3):240-243.

[4]張春玉,趙延林,陳勇.混合變量遺傳算法在預應力網架結構中的應用[J].黑龍江科技學院學報,2009, 19(4):306-309.

[5]朱朝艷,王建設,王學志,等.改進遺傳算法的研究現狀分析[J].吉林水利,2010(7):1-4.

[6]王莉.遺傳算法的收斂性統一判據[J].自動化技術與應用,2001,23(6):16-19.

[7]王小平,曹立明.遺傳算法——理論、應用與軟件實現[M].西安:西安交通大學出版社,2002.

[8]GOLDBER G D E.Genetic algorithms in search,optimization and machine learning,reading.[M].New York:Addision -Wesley Publishing Company,inc.,1989.

[9]張京釗,江濤.改進的自適應遺傳算法[J].計算機工程與應用,2010,46(11):53-55.

[10]劉立民,潘偉,龐彥軍,等.多階段復合型遺傳算法的結構及性能研究[J].河北工程大學學報(自然科學版),2010,27(2):107-112.

[11]DONG Y Z,ZHANG J J,GAO R Z,et al.An improved genetic algorithm based on hk1 Subdivision and fixed point theory[C]//WANG S Y,YU L A,WEN F H,et al.Proceedings the second International Conference on Business Intelligence and Financial Engineering.Beijing:IEEE Computer Society Press,2009:222-230.

[12]王紅霞,高瑞貞,張京軍.基于不動點理論的改進遺傳算法[J].河北工程大學學報(自然科學版),2010, 27(3):100-103.

[13]王則柯.單純不動點算法基礎[M].長沙:國防科技大學出版社,1993.

主站蜘蛛池模板: a欧美在线| 国产视频你懂得| 超清无码熟妇人妻AV在线绿巨人| 自慰高潮喷白浆在线观看| 精品久久久久久中文字幕女| a亚洲天堂| 亚洲成人免费看| 青草视频网站在线观看| 91在线国内在线播放老师| 五月婷婷激情四射| 久草性视频| 国产丰满成熟女性性满足视频| 美女一级毛片无遮挡内谢| 国产精品网址在线观看你懂的| 亚洲中文字幕久久无码精品A| 免费中文字幕在在线不卡| 中文国产成人精品久久一| 国产高颜值露脸在线观看| 欧美中文字幕第一页线路一| 国产精品亚洲一区二区在线观看| 国产女人在线观看| AV网站中文| 亚洲日本精品一区二区| 久久国产精品无码hdav| 不卡午夜视频| 激情综合网激情综合| 在线免费观看AV| 久久永久免费人妻精品| 亚洲综合第一区| 久久国产高清视频| 国产欧美日韩精品综合在线| 久久久久久尹人网香蕉 | 无码国产偷倩在线播放老年人| www欧美在线观看| 日韩成人高清无码| 国产精品免费p区| 无码在线激情片| 国产69囗曝护士吞精在线视频 | 国产玖玖玖精品视频| 国产簧片免费在线播放| 女人18毛片水真多国产| 四虎影视8848永久精品| 欧美天堂久久| 亚洲成人福利网站| 午夜免费视频网站| 久久精品中文字幕免费| 亚洲福利网址| 色视频国产| 欧美日韩亚洲国产主播第一区| 黄色在线不卡| a级毛片一区二区免费视频| 国产成人综合亚洲欧洲色就色| 国产成a人片在线播放| 欧美精品成人| 欧美色综合网站| 自拍亚洲欧美精品| 激情网址在线观看| 亚洲综合婷婷激情| 国产精品自拍露脸视频| 国产精品蜜芽在线观看| 久久久久中文字幕精品视频| 亚洲视频在线观看免费视频| 亚洲中文字幕无码爆乳| 亚洲伊人久久精品影院| 99久久成人国产精品免费| 欧美一区二区三区欧美日韩亚洲| 欧美视频在线观看第一页| 91精品国产91久无码网站| 国产成人一区在线播放| 亚洲av无码成人专区| 国产欧美亚洲精品第3页在线| 欧美中文字幕无线码视频| av在线手机播放| 国内嫩模私拍精品视频| 欧美色视频日本| 无码一区二区波多野结衣播放搜索| 伊人无码视屏| 国产麻豆va精品视频| 91www在线观看| 亚洲国模精品一区| 欧美日韩在线亚洲国产人| av天堂最新版在线|